Golden Verses So-called Because They Are "good As Gold." They Are By Some Attributed To Epicarmos, And By Others To Empedocles, But Always Go Under The Name Of Pythagoras, And Seem Quite In Accordance With The Excellent Precepts Of That Philosopher. They Are As Follows: Ne'er Suffer Sleep Thine Eyes To Close Before Thy Mind Hath Run O'er Every Act, And Thought, And Word, From Dawn To Set Of Sun; For Wrong Take Shame, But Grateful Feel If Just Thy Course Hath Been; Such Effort Day By Day Renewed Will Ward Thy Soul From Sin. E. C. B.
